The file authentication module proceeds to authenticate new signature files
downloaded with the OS files. When the signature file authentication
routine begins, the progress of the authentication process displays. If file
authentication succeeds for a specific signature file, the “
AUTHENTIC
message displays directly below the filename of the signature file. If file
authentication fails for a specific signature file, the “
FAILED” message
displays for five seconds below the filename and the terminal beeps three
times, allowing you to note which signature file failed to authenticate.
The authentication process proceeds to the next signature file until all
signature files are validated. When file authentication is complete, the
terminal either restarts automatically and begins processing the new OS
(full download) or it returns control to system mode (partial download).
If you are performing a partial download, the terminal does not restart until
manually initiated by pressing F4 in
SYS MODE MENU 1. If an application
resides on the terminal following the OS download, it executes and starts
running on restart.
Note: Because a full OS download clears the RAM, all terminal
applications and related certificate and signature files must
download to the terminal when performing this type of download.

If you performed a full OS download, the DOWNLOAD NEEDED prompt
displays.
At this point, you can perform a direct application download on the
receiving terminal.
If you performed a partial OS download and manually restarted the
terminal, the application residing in the terminal (if any) executes. The
application prompt displays on terminal restart, after OS processing, and
the application starts running.
